Dubai, UAE; November 25, 2014: The Dubai Mall, the world’s largest and most-visited retail and lifestyle destination, welcomed over one million visitors during the three-day Vogue Fashion Dubai Experience (VFDE) which attracted the world’s leading names in fashion and continues to position Dubai as a global fashion destination.

The inaugural fashion show hosted by supermodel Karolina Kurkova and Wissam Hanna which launched the second edition of VFDE, organised by Emaar and Vogue Italia, was highlighted by a stellar line-up of global celebrities and a record turn-out of visitors. The in-store activities organised by over 200 fashion retailers in The Dubai Mall also contributed to the significant boost in footfall, further underlining The Dubai Mall’s credentials as the ultimate destination for luxury shopping.

The fashion show was a resounding success and astounded attendees with a creative presentation of the S/S 2015 collections of eight talented international designers. The selected brands were: Asudari Studio by Lamia Asudari from Saudi Arabia, Christopher Esber from Australia, J. JS Lee by Jackie JS Lee from South Korea, Madiya Al Sharqi from the UAE, Miuniku by Tina Sutradhar and Nikita Sutradhar from India, No3 Design by Bushra Badri and Amira Al Khaja from the UAE, Stella Jean from Italy and Piccione Piccione by Salvatore Piccione from Italy.

A charity dinner gala hosted by Vogue Italia and Emaar to raise funds for the World Food Programme, under the patronage of UN Messenger for Peace and Chairperson of International Humanitarian City, Her Royal Highness Princess Haya bint Al Hussein, wife of His Highness Sheikh Mohammed bin Rashid Al Maktoum, Vice President and Prime Minister of the UAE and Ruler of Dubai, also witnessed overwhelming attendance including celebrities such as Janet Jackson, Latifa, Elissa, Lira, Soko, Lola Lennox, Franca Sozzani, Philipp Plein, Roberto Cavalli, Peter Dundas, Alberta Ferretti, Emmanuelle Seigner, Elisa Sednaoui, Farida Khelfa, Afef Jnifen, Ali Mustafa, Liya Kebede, and Lily Cole. The event raised almost AED 4 million towards the charity that works to address global poverty and highlighted the role of the fashion industry in making a positive difference to humanity.

VFDE also featured the International Talents Showcase at Armani Hotel Dubai, which served as an exclusive stage for 20 upcoming designers, selected by Vogue Italia and The Dubai Mall through a scouting contest. The showcase reported robust interest from buyers and retailers for the collections and several potential leads for business and marketing collaborations.

A highlight of the event this year were the exclusive Fashion Talks led by international designers and fashion icons at Armani Hotel Dubai which were open to the public and saw huge crowds eager to gain insights into the fashion industry. The prestigious speakers included: Franca Sozzani, Roberto Cavalli, Peter Dundas, Philipp Plein, Alberta Ferretti and Sara Maino. The talks were moderated by fashion journalist JJ Martin.

Two unique fashion exhibitions were also held: ‘The Italian Way,’ at The Dubai Mall’s Fashion Avenue, celebrated the Italian style gathering 80 looks from the most important fashion brands of the last decades, while the 10th edition of ‘Who is on Next?’, a project organised by Altaroma in collaboration with Vogue Italia, highlighted the new talents of the Made in Italy brand.

About The Dubai Mall:

Located in the heart the prestigious Downtown Dubai, described as ‘The Centre of Now,’ is The Dubai Mall, the world’s largest shopping and entertainment destination and the world’s most-visited shopping and leisure destination. The mall is embarking on an ambitious expansion strategy to add 1 million sq ft of additional retail, entertainment and leisure space.

With a total internal floor area of 5.9 million sq ft, The Dubai Mall has 3.77 million sq ft of gross leasable space and over 1,200 retail outlets including two anchor department stores – Galeries Lafayette and Bloomingdale’s – and over 200 food and beverage outlets as well as over 14,000 car parking spaces.

The Fashion Avenue, a 440,000 sq ft fashion precinct dedicated to high fashion, positions The Dubai Mall as the fashion capital for the region. Other niche components of the mall include The Souk, an elegantly designed precinct featuring jewellery shops, accessory outlets, traditional Arab clothing and handicraft stores, among others; Level Shoe District, a concept store dedicated to footwear and accessories spanning across 96,000 sq ft; and The Village, that offers a rich collection of denim brands and brings an outdoor community feel with tree-lined walkways, cafés and restaurants.

The Dubai Mall features the world-class Dubai Aquarium & Underwater Zoo featuring thousands of aquatic animals and a 270-degree walkthrough tunnel. The strong family entertainment components include KidZania®, an innovative children’s ‘edutainment’ concept; SEGA Republic, a 76,000 sq ft high adrenaline indoor theme park; the 22-screen Reel Cinemas megaplex with a total capacity of 2,800 seats; and the Olympic-sized Dubai Ice Rink. Most recently, the mall unveiled the fossil of a 155-million year old real dinosaur, DubaiDino.

The Dubai Mall is directly linked to The Address Dubai Mall, a world-class hotel, and to the Dubai Metro through a state-of-the-art travellator.

Along the mall’s sprawling waterfront promenade, is the world’s most spectacular outdoor musical water fountain – The Dubai Fountain – with lights, water jets and laser projections choreographed to themed music and songs. Spanning a length of over 275 m, the fountain’s powerful water nozzles shoot water sprays of over 450 ft (equivalent to a 45-storey building).

The Dubai Mall acts as a gateway for visitors to Burj Khalifa, the world’s tallest building. Tickets to At the Top, Burj Khalifa SKY, the world’s highest observation deck, are available exclusively to visitors of The Dubai Mall.

About Condé Nast Italy:

Edizioni Condé Nast Spa, entirely owned by Condé Nast International, is Italy’s leading publisher of upscale titles. The company publishes 15 magazines (including a weekly title): Vogue, L’Uomo Vogue, Vogue Bambini, Vogue Gioiello, Vogue Sposa, Glamour, AD, Condé Nast Traveller, GQ, Vanity Fair, GQ Style, Vogue Accessory, Wired, Myself, La Cucina Italiana.
